1. You can add your logo to the ticket email by customizing the email.php template file. We have a great article that explains how to do that here > https://theeventscalendar.com/knowledgebase/themers-guide/
2. Unfortunately, there is no direct way of doing this as CSS styles are sometimes stripped out by certain email application and webmail providers, such as Gmail, so there isn’t any guaranteed way to force custom styles to render across all platforms. We do have an extension that will allow your users to download the ticket as a PDF, making it easier to print. See it here > https://theeventscalendar.com/extensions/view-print-download-pdf-tickets/

Si solo quieres modificar el CSS, no es necesario modificar lo que imprimen esas funciones, sino que puedes agregar el CSS pegándolo en style.css de tu tema, o utilizando el WordPress customizer yendo a Appearance > Customizer > Additional CSS.
Si en cambio, quieres modificar su HTML, entonces debes saber que la meta data y el código QR se agregan a email.php a través del action “tribe_tickets_ticket_email_ticket_bottom”. Para poder modificar el html de estos, deberías recrear las funciones que encuentras en QR.php y Render.php y agregar este nuevo código en functions.php o creando un plugin propio para esto. Lo cual es de mayor complejidad.

It’s not working if you put the files (renamed or not) in Victor’s suggestested path (wp-content/languages/plugins/) and go to wp-admin > Dashboard > Updates and click update translations.
If you put the files in the above directory, you don’t need to click “update translations” as they will be overwritten. The translation files you place in that directory will always override the ones inside the plugin’s directories.
